Code Switching

We had a really fun opening last night at Swarm for Code Switching. The show is based around a group of artists that are part of the collective Quorum. There's a little something for everyone in the show, from painting to sculpture to new media. I'm mad at myself for not taking pictures of the party but here's my favorite piece from the show:


Laurel Roth
Cheap Thrills
made from fake nails, hair clips, false eyelashes and other drugstore miscellanea

Artifice of Form

We had the opening for Artifice of Form at Swarm Gallery last night and it was a great time. I finally got to meet Josh Keyes, whose work I have loved for quite a while now. The show stays up until October 14th so there's no excuse not to come and see it. There was also the debut of the Oakland Art Shuttle which took all the drunk-o gallery hoppers to the different openings. I think Oakland is really kicking San Francisco's ass right now in terms of supporting the art galleries and the visual arts in general. I hope we can catch up someday.
